2. Minimum system requirements
ZoneAlarm Pro is compatible with Microsoft« Windows« 98/Me/NT/2000 and XP; Microsoft« Internet Explorer 4.0 or later, or Netscape« Navigator 4.0 or later.
ZoneAlarm Pro system requirements: IBM PC or 100% compatible Pentium processor (or higher), Windows 98/ME/NT/2000/XP, 16MB RAM, 10MB Hard disk space.
ZoneAlarm Pro works with most types of TCP/IP connections, including Ethernet LAN, wireless LAN, DSL, cable modem and dial-up connections.

4. Installation/Uninstallation
To install ZoneAlarm Pro, run the installation executable. The setup program will prompt you for all additional steps.
The installation procedure records the changes made to your system to a file called INSTALL.LOG in the installation directory (by default, C:\program files\zone labs\zonealarm).
To install on a Windows NT, 2000 or XP machine, you will need administrator privileges. To install on Windows NT 4, this product requires Service Pack 3,4,5 or 6 be installed.
* IMPORTANT NOTE FOR USERS UPGRADING FROM PREVIOUS VERSIONS OF ZONEALARM *
Installing ZoneAlarm Pro upgrades your existing ZoneAlarm installation, effectively removing the old ZoneAlarm from your computer and replacing it with ZoneAlarm Pro files. The new ZoneAlarm Pro will replace the functionality of the old ZoneAlarm product you used to run. Note that shortcuts to ZoneAlarm.EXE will still be usable, as will existing MailSafe quarantined files you had set up in the old ZoneAlarm.
Upgrading an existing installation of ZoneAlarm or ZoneAlarm Pro requires that you reboot the system before running the newly installed version. This is particularly important for Windows 2000 and XP users, to ensure the system does not restore the previous TrueVector device driver.
To uninstall ZoneAlarm Pro, select the Start | Programs | Zone Labs | Uninstall ZoneAlarm Pro item on the main Windows menu.
INSTALLATION OPTION
If youÆve previously run ZoneAlarm or ZoneAlarm Pro and are installing a new version, the installer will now ask if youÆd like to do a clean install to delete your previous settings and start with default settings. Deleting your previous settings is highly recommended if you have been experiencing problems with the previous version. If you delete the previous settings, you will lose all program settings and other configurations and you will revert to the default settings that come standard with the product when freshly installed.

7. Licensing: License Keys and Subscriptions
ZoneAlarm Pro requires a license key to unlock full functionality; without the license key, ZoneAlarm Pro will run in Trial mode and display a trial dialog box at startup.
To check the status of your license key, or to change the license key, go to the Overview Panel/Product Info Tab (Tab 2) and press the Change Lic. button. If you are running a Trial, pressing the Buy button opens a Web page on the Zone Labs store.
When a subscription license expires, the product continues to function normally; however, you will not be licensed to install and use updates published *after* the subscription expiration date. To remain eligible to install and use updates published after the subscription expiration date, you will need to renew your subscription at http://www.zonelabs.com/renewkey.htm.
8. Known problems
Known Issues:
------------
1. BSOD and ZoneAlarm Pro crashes caused by old graphics drivers. Solution is to either update the driver or try changing the driver settings to slow down the hardware acceleration for that driver. To do this, go to Windows display properties, settings, Advanced, Performance. Then set hardware acceleration to the second notch from the left.
2. Starting the ZoneAlarm Pro uninstaller and then Pressing cancel on the first uninstall dialogue confirmation message may erroneously bring up an installation dialogue box. Click "Exit Setup" to get rid of this dialogue and resume normal ZoneAlarm Pro operation, or click "Resume" to return to the uninstaller.
Legacy:
-------
- There have been limited cases where ZoneAlarm Pro will forget a user's program settings. This may be a sign of corrupt settings. The best way to fix corrupt settings is to reinstall ZoneAlarm Pro opting to delete the program settings and configurations from your previous installation and start from scratch.
- 16-bit applications that access the Internet register under Windows NT as "NTVDM.EXE". You can only enable or disable permissions for 16-bit applications as a group.
- If ZoneAlarm Pro starts up and does not appear to be reporting on Internet activity, open the interface and look at the top right of the screen for indicator text that is either green and reads All Systems Active or is red and reads Error: Please Reboot. If error text is present, please reboot. You may check the version numbers of ZoneAlarm Pro, TrueVector security engine and Driver version by opening the Overview panel, selecting the Product Info tab and looking under Version Information.
- The access locks and permissions you set using ZoneAlarm Pro continue to be enforced by the TrueVector Internet Monitor engine when the ZoneAlarm Pro user interface is not running. This protects your computer when you're not logged on.
- Setting the security level to high on a Windows ME ICS gateway may block FTP clients.
- Running more than one e-mail content scanning program on the same computer is not recommended.
